I have to say, that only after a few hours in Rabat, I already like it better than Marrakech. It's smaller, less chaotic, cleaner, and the people don't hassle you! So lovely!

I reserved my first "hammam" for tomorrow. And tomorrow is Friday--"Couscous Day." (I guess it's the equivalent of Sunday Spaghetti Day). Regardless, I'm super excited.  I've learned that couscous is best served in the riads--not in a restaurant, as it is a made-to-order dish, made mostly for family/friends.

And speaking of riads, Riad Kalaa is beautiful! It's an old 1815 riad--a townhouse built around a central courtyard--with a rooftop terrace and swimming pool. I thought Riad La Terrasse des Olivers in RAK was great--this one is better. And I *know* the riad in Fes will be spectacular as it is a Relais & Chateaux property (oh la la!)

And to celebrate couscous day tomorrow, I'll buy a proper Moroccan jellaba. I tried one on today...and I shouldn't be surprised that the "one-size-fits- all" theory, (again) doesn't apply to me. But I will make do, as they do not come in children sizes and I don't have time for alterations.
